How they compare
Greece currently reports 4,492 Tonnes of CO2-equivalent against 3,625 Tonnes of CO2-equivalent in South Africa, a difference of 867 Tonnes of CO2-equivalent.
That makes Greece's figure about 1.2 times South Africa's.
Across all 12 years both countries report, Greece has been ahead every year.
Greece ranks 13th and South Africa ranks 16th of 39 countries.
Greece has averaged higher in every one of the 2 decades both report.
